In-Office Whitening Procedures

In-office teeth whitening, a highly effective procedure available in Atlanta, offers immediate and noticeable results, often achieved in a single visit to the dentist. This process involves applying a high-concentration bleaching agent to your teeth, which is then activated using a special light or laser. The entire procedure typically takes about an hour, during which your dentist carefully monitors your progress to ensure optimal results and minimize any potential sensitivity. Before the treatment, your dentist will often clean your teeth to remove any surface stains, and your gums will be protected to prevent irritation from the bleaching agent. This method is ideal for those seeking rapid and dramatic improvement in their smile’s brightness. The immediate results and professional care make it a preferred choice for many seeking a quick teeth whitening solution. After the procedure, you’ll receive post-treatment instructions to maintain your newly whitened smile and minimize any potential side effects.
Take-Home Whitening Kits
Take-home teeth whitening kits, a convenient option widely available in Atlanta, allow you to whiten your teeth at your own pace, from the comfort of your home. These kits typically include custom-fitted trays and a lower-concentration bleaching agent, prescribed and monitored by your dentist. The process involves filling the trays with the whitening gel and wearing them for a specified amount of time each day or night, depending on the product instructions and your dentist’s recommendations. This method provides more flexibility and is generally less expensive than in-office treatments. Your dentist will provide detailed instructions on how to use the kit safely and effectively, ensuring the best results while minimizing the risk of sensitivity. Regular check-ups with your dentist will help monitor your progress and address any concerns. Take-home kits are an excellent option for those who prefer a more gradual approach or have specific scheduling needs. Always follow your dentist’s instructions carefully to achieve optimal results and avoid potential complications.
Over-the-Counter Products
Over-the-counter teeth whitening products, such as whitening strips, toothpastes, and mouthwashes, are readily available in Atlanta drugstores and supermarkets. These products are generally less expensive and offer a convenient way to start whitening your teeth. However, they typically contain lower concentrations of bleaching agents, resulting in less dramatic results compared to professional treatments. Whitening strips, for example, are easy to use and apply directly to your teeth, while whitening toothpastes and mouthwashes can help remove surface stains. It’s important to note that these products may not be effective for severe discoloration or intrinsic stains. Additionally, always follow the product instructions carefully to avoid potential issues such as gum irritation or uneven whitening. If you’re considering over-the-counter products, consult with your dentist to ensure they are safe for your teeth and gums and to discuss more effective alternatives if needed.

Dietary Considerations
Dietary choices play a crucial role in maintaining the results of your Atlanta teeth whitening treatment. Certain foods and beverages are known to stain teeth and can diminish the effects of whitening. Minimizing the consumption of staining substances such as coffee, tea, red wine, and dark-colored sodas is essential. Foods like berries, soy sauce, and curries also contain pigments that can stain teeth. Incorporating a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and dairy products helps maintain oral health and supports your overall well-being. Consider rinsing your mouth with water or brushing your teeth after consuming staining foods and drinks to minimize the impact on your smile. Making informed food choices and adopting a healthy eating plan can help you extend the life of your bright, white smile.

Insurance Coverage

Dental insurance coverage for teeth whitening is often limited, as it’s generally considered a cosmetic procedure. Most dental insurance plans do not cover the cost of whitening treatments, whether in-office or take-home kits. However, some plans may offer partial coverage if the whitening is deemed medically necessary, such as to address discoloration caused by a specific medical condition or medication. Checking your insurance policy for details on cosmetic procedures is essential. It’s advisable to contact your insurance provider directly to confirm the specifics of your coverage. If your insurance does not cover teeth whitening, explore alternative payment options, such as financing plans offered by dental practices or third-party financing companies. Be prepared to pay out-of-pocket for the procedure, and discuss the cost with your dentist to ensure there are no surprises.
